原因:设备挂在未取消 解决办法: 1、查看挂载情况 2、卸载挂载目录 3、删除目录 ...
事故起因 版本说明:本文中docker版本主要基于 . 版本,操作系统为centos 。devicemapper在文中缩写为dm。 某个用户的容器启动不起来,启动时候一直报错。通过docker log查看日志,可以看到报错信息如下 对照docker源码,可以看到报错位置,就是在容器启动时候,docker会在容器中创建一个临时文件夹。而由于空间不足,因此导致报错,容器无法启动。 初步可以判断是由于用 ...
2019-04-02 17:28 0 4608 推荐指数:
原因:设备挂在未取消 解决办法: 1、查看挂载情况 2、卸载挂载目录 3、删除目录 ...
升级docker最新版(1.4.0)后,发现容器的硬盘空间只有10G,如果需要指定初始硬盘大小,目前的做法还比较粗暴,更改docker daemon的启动命令,然后删掉目前机器的已有镜像,重启docker服务,命令如下: 参考: http ...
docker for windows版本: 宿主机:windows10 场景: 容器是基于microsoft/donet的webapi 想把宿主机的文件挂载到容器中,比方说:a.txt 命令如下: 报错: Error response from ...
只读目录挂载 关于挂载的本地目录在容器中没有执行权限的问题 注意 如果你同步的是多级 ...
在docker run创建并运行容器的时候,可以通过-p指定端口映射规则。但是,我们经常会遇到刚开始忘记设置端口映射或者设置错了需要修改。当docker start运行容器后并没有提供一个-p选项或设置,让你修改指定端口映射规则。那么这种情况我们该怎么处理呢?今天Docker君教你如何修改运行中 ...
安装 nginx 搜索 nginx 的镜像 获取 nginx 的官方镜像 查看本地镜像 docker 启动 nginx 镜像,映射宿主端口 80 端口到 nginx 的 80 端口 访问宿主ip和端口,查看 nginx 挂载宿主 ...
使用docker-compose,启动的容器默认是用的root权限,但是docker中的root只是相当于普通用户 所以需要给挂载的目录或者文件开启权限,代码如下: ...
在创建容器时,把宿主机的目录挂载到容器中,相当于建立了一个两者之间的共享目录: docker run -itd --name continerId -v /root/test/:/home imageId ...